The New York Jets barely showed up on Sunday in a 34 – 10 blowout loss to the Miami Dolphins. The loss brought the Jets record to 3-10 on the season. The Jets have now been mathematically eliminated from the playoffs for the 15th straight season. The mathematical elimination came one day short of exactly […]

About a month ago, the Jets stunned the NFL world by dealing homegrown, former All-Pro corner Sauce Gardner to the Colts. The move drew near-universal praise from national media, largely because New York managed to land two first-round picks for a defensive player, something that’s almost unheard of throughout NFL history.
